Виталик недавно высказал очень интересное мнение о account abstraction (AA) — этой механике, которая может стать большим трендом на Ethereum и Layer 2 в ближайшее время. Я также заметил, что это начинает привлекать больше внимания со стороны сообщества.



Во-первых, нужно понять, что account abstraction — это не совсем новая концепция. По сути, это тип аккаунта, который можно гибко настраивать в соответствии с потребностями пользователя, вместо выполнения только базовых функций, таких как получение, отправка, вывод токенов, как у обычных кошельков (Metamask, TrustWallet...). Главное здесь — то, что account abstraction объединяет преимущества как EOA (Externally Owned Account), так и CA (Contract Account), сохраняя удобство использования и повышая безопасность и автоматизацию.

Почему это важно? Потому что account abstraction открывает возможности для программирования и персонализации на очень высоком уровне. Это создает огромные возможности для разработки кошельков и пользовательских протоколов, решая множество конкретных проблем, с которыми сталкиваются пользователи сегодня.

С технической точки зрения, ERC-4337 (стандарт для account abstraction) вводит несколько действительно полезных механизмов. Первый — Bundler, который позволяет пользователю обменивать любой токен на нативный токен сети (например, ETH) при выполнении транзакции для оплаты газа. Это означает, что больше не нужно беспокоиться о нехватке газа перед отправкой транзакции. Второй — агрегирование подписей, когда достаточно подписать один раз для всех транзакций, что не только удобнее, но и значительно сокращает объем данных на блокчейне и расходы на хранение.

Что касается безопасности, то account abstraction через смарт-контракты позволяет реализовать значительные улучшения по сравнению с обычными EOA. Пользователи могут хранить и восстанавливать приватные ключи, изменять публичные или приватные ключи, добавлять дополнительные условия безопасности и использовать системы многофакторной аутентификации, такие как session keys. Вот почему Виталик подчеркивает, что настоящая ценность ERC-4337 — это создание децентрализованного рынка комиссий для действий пользователей через смарт-контрактные кошельки.

Что касается пользовательского опыта, то account abstraction позволяет отслеживать транзакции в реальном времени — вы будете знать, одобрена ли транзакция, на каком она этапе, а не просто видеть статус «pending», как в EOA-кошельках.

Многие новые Layer 2 Rollup, такие как ZkSync 2.0 и Starknet, становятся идеальными платформами для интеграции account abstraction, поскольку их базовая инфраструктура уже достаточно хорошо подготовлена. Optimism планировал внедрение, но отказался, чтобы легче было обеспечить совместимость с EVM.

Что касается проектов, то есть довольно много кошельков, которые уже или скоро получат выгоду от этого тренда. ArgentX, Braavos, Safe — это кошельки без собственных токенов, но разрабатывающие на базе account abstraction. NEAR Wallet и Ambire Wallet уже имеют токены ($NEAR и $WALLET/$ADX). Также такие проекты, как Biconomy ($BICO) и Gelato ($GEL), работают над инфраструктурой для поддержки account abstraction. Uniswap ($UNI) тоже внедряет эту технологию. Некоторые крупные кошельки, такие как TrustWallet ($TWT) и SafePal ($SFP), также имеют потенциал перейти на такую модель.

В целом, account abstraction — это большой шаг вперед в улучшении пользовательского опыта в Web3, и это только начальная стадия долгосрочного тренда.
ETH0,92%
ZK-2,69%
STRK-2,71%
OP2,49%
Посмотреть Оригинал
На этой странице может содержаться сторонний контент, который предоставляется исключительно в информационных целях (не в качестве заявлений/гарантий) и не должен рассматриваться как поддержка взглядов компании Gate или как финансовый или профессиональный совет. Подробности смотрите в разделе «Отказ от ответственности» .
  • Награда
  • комментарий
  • Репост
  • Поделиться
комментарий
Добавить комментарий
Добавить комментарий
Нет комментариев
  • Закрепить